Massively Multiplayer Online Role Play Games, or MMORPGs provide a persistent world for the player. When an online game is persistent, the game continues to exist, even when you're not there. This means that MMORPGs require different gameplay to a single player game. One of the vast differences in play style would be the time invested. Whereas you might be able to complete the latest installation of "Age of Empires" in a few days, a persistent world game is never truly won.
